China invests 155 billion in construction of railways

   Date:2007/01/08

China invested 155 billion yuan or approximately $US20 billion in the construction of large-scale railways last year.

The Ministry of Railways announced it has constructed 912 kilometers of new railway line and 1016 kilometers of double railway line. Last year, 1609 kilometers of new line, 722 kilometers of double line and 3958 kilometer of electrified railway line were put into operation.

Eleven passenger lines between Beijing and Tianjin, Wuhan and Guangzhou, Zhengzhou and Xi'an and Shijiazhuang and Taiyuan have been under construction. Renovations to electrified railway lines between Beijing and Shanghai, Zhejiang and Jiangxi and Jiaodong and Jinan have been completed and gone into operation.

The 10th Five-Year Plan period was a key phase in large-scale railway construction. There are currently 200 new and ongoing projects to build 28 passenger lines at a total cost of 1.25 trillion yuan or approximately US$1600 billion.
